Bodysaw - advanced ab training #1

A fantastic exercise popularised by the team at TRX - this deceptively simple drill is going to get you strong abs in no time. If you don't own a TRX, use any suspension training system, Powerwheel or Slideboard. If you don’t have any of the equipment you can even use paper plates...just don’t use them for eating afterwards...

Attach yourself to your choice of equipment. Adopt the elbows down plank position, inhale and lock your body in preparation to Bodysaw. Slide your body back, pivoting from the elbows. Only go as far as is “comfortable” - stop before your hips start to sag or your lower back loses its neutral state.

Progressing the Bodysaw.
Here I’ll describe three ways of making the Bodysaw harder. Don’t all thank me at once.

Bodysaw with extended arms. Same exercise but start with arms extended like a press up.
Bodysaw with Pike. Same exercise but include a Pike Pull at the end.
Unilateral Bodysaw. Lift one leg and Bodysaw. Repeat with the other leg lifted.
